edison: add pipewire

This commit is contained in:
Felix Albrigtsen 2023-09-15 17:12:47 +02:00
parent c921b06d99
commit 62eef1ab58
2 changed files with 9 additions and 3 deletions

View File

@ -23,8 +23,9 @@
# sops.defaultSopsFile = ../../secrets/edison/edison.yaml; # sops.defaultSopsFile = ../../secrets/edison/edison.yaml;
environment.variables = { EDITOR = "vim"; }; environment.variables = { EDITOR = "vim"; };
# environment.systemPackages = with pkgs; [ environment.systemPackages = with pkgs; [
# ]; pavucontrol
];
nixpkgs.config.allowUnfreePredicate = pkg: builtins.elem (lib.getName pkg) [ nixpkgs.config.allowUnfreePredicate = pkg: builtins.elem (lib.getName pkg) [
"nvidia-x11" "nvidia-x11"

View File

@ -3,11 +3,16 @@
services.xserver = { services.xserver = {
enable = true; enable = true;
desktopManager.xfce.enable = true; desktopManager.xfce.enable = true;
#displayManager.ly.enable = true;
videoDrivers = [ "nvidia" ]; videoDrivers = [ "nvidia" ];
}; };
services.picom.enable = true; services.picom.enable = true;
hardware.opengl.enable = true; hardware.opengl.enable = true;
services.pipewire = {
enable = true;
alsa.enable = true;
pulse.enable = true;
jack.enable = true;
};
fonts = { fonts = {
fontDir.enable = true; fontDir.enable = true;